The Virginia Tech National Security Institute (VTNSI) was formed in 2021 with the aspiration to become the nation’s preeminent academic organization at the nexus of interdisciplinary research, technology, policy, and talent development to advance national security. The Institute grew from the Hume Center, which was launched in 2010 thanks to an endowment from Ted and Karyn Hume.

VTNSI is a national leader in advancing security and resilience through innovative and applied research, empowering the next generation of experts, and building strategic alliances to address evolving national security challenges. We bring together exceptional interdisciplinary faculty, unique research infrastructure, and deep partnerships with industry and government sponsors to execute impactful research and development.

This is a research and development position based in Blacksburg, Virginia, and is part of the Institute’s Mission Systems Division (MSD). MSD brings together researchers from aerospace and ocean systems engineering, mechanical engineering, computer engineering, systems engineering, computer science, AI/ML, and other fields to develop interdisciplinary solutions to cutting‑edge technological challenges in platforms including satellites, UAVs, UUVs, and drone swarms. This position is for a hands‑on electrical engineer who will build and integrate the electrical and RF subsystems that enable the division’s research testbeds. The successful candidate will spend much of their time in the laboratory and in the field: fabricating and assembling hardware, building cables and harnesses, laying out and populating printed circuit boards, producing design drawings, and standing up and maintaining test infrastructure. The candidate will also serve as a hands‑on resource for senior researchers across the division who are developing RF hardware, design drawings, and PCB layout. The successful candidate can expect a competitive salary and benefits in a university setting.

This role will primarily support the Counter‑UAS Test and Research Center and the Space Domain Awareness portfolios.

Successful applicants will have an interest in and some exposure to areas such as:

  • Electrical and RF hardware prototyping: Assembly and soldering (through‑hole and surface‑mount), cable and harness fabrication, and integration of components into chassis and enclosures.
  • PCB design and layout: Schematic capture and board layout using tools such as Altium Designer, KiCad, or Eagle, and working with fabrication and assembly vendors.
  • Design drawings and documentation: Creating and maintaining electrical schematics, wiring diagrams, interface control documents, and assembly drawings.
  • RF measurements and testing: Proficiency with RF test equipment, including spectrum analyzers, network analyzers, signal generators, and oscilloscopes, performing measurements like VSWR, return loss, S‑parameters, power, and noise figure.
  • Subsystem integration and test: Integrating COTS and custom hardware, including radios, power systems, sensors, and embedded computers, into testbeds, and troubleshooting at the component, board, and system levels.
  • Embedded and cyber physical systems: Familiarity with microcontrollers, single‑board computers, and common hardware interfaces such as serial, Ethernet, SPI/I2C, and CAN.
  • Test automation and scripting: Use of Python, MATLAB, or similar tools for instrument control, data collection, and analysis.
  • Laboratory practices: ESD‑safe handling, equipment calibration, electrical and RF safety, and configuration management of hardware and laboratory assets.
